Course Details
• Data Visualization Fundamentals: Understanding the basics of data visualization, chart types, and best practices.
• Public Health Data Analysis: Analyzing public health data to identify trends, patterns, and insights.
• Data Visualization Tools: Learning popular data visualization tools such as Tableau, Power BI, and R.
• Data Storytelling: Communicating data insights effectively through visualizations and narratives.
• Data Visualization Ethics: Ensuring responsible use and interpretation of data visualizations.
• Interactive Dashboards: Creating interactive and dynamic dashboards for data exploration.
• Public Health Data Visualization Case Studies: Reviewing successful public health data visualization projects and best practices.
• Advanced Data Visualization Techniques: Exploring advanced data visualization techniques for complex data sets.
• Evaluating Visualization Effectiveness: Measuring the impact and effectiveness of data visualizations.
